Hi agent friends! Just wanted to put this out there as we look ahead to the new year. #MSWL: I'm hungry for voicey contemporary literary fiction with gorgeous, delicious prose in the vein of Ocean Vuong, Jesmyn Ward, Colson Whitehead etc.

Across the board, I will be prioritizing authors from marginalized communities. I'd love to see more Southern fiction by marginalized authors, think BOYS OF ALABAMA or BLACKTOP WASTELAND. Still dreaming of a sweeping multigenerational family saga by a Southern BIPOC author.

In adult nonfiction, I'm still looking for untold histories, memoirs with a big hook especially if they are extreme sports or adventure stories, pop science,  cookbooks, & culinary histories. Again, send me your weirds.

Could you describe it as something like "upmarket fiction with a twist of weird"? That's my jam. Think NOTHING TO SEE HERE, CATHERINE HOUSE, THE AGE OF MIRACLES, THE RIVERMAN, THE STRANGE AND BEAUTIFUL SORROWS OF AVA LAVENDER. Send me your weirds, please - MG, YA, adult!

I keep emphasizing grounded because largely I am not looking for fantasy or sci-fi unless it's something that's basically "our world with a twist." So elements of magic realism, elements of fantasy, elements of science fiction, but in our world.

When I reopen to queries in Jan., my wishlist is going to look different than it does now. In adult fic, I am really going to want to see upmarket fiction & book club fiction, literary fic, rom-coms, mystery, domestic & psychological thrillers, horror, & grounded speculative fic.

What's called “Women’s Fiction” but really, any marginalized gender MC with a personal journey as an A plot and romance as a B plot (if it's there at all) akin to SUCH A FUN AGE, BIG SUMMER, LUSTER, HOLLY BANKS FULL OF ANGST #MSWL

Mystery, in certain subgenres! I saw an editor #MSWL asking for “fresh cozies for millennial readers,” which, yes please! As in YA, I'm absolutley looking for queer mysteries. Some dislikes: No young children in harm’s way/being secretly evil. No cop MC’s or love interests.

Paranormal YA fantasy (can we just call it that again?) Vampires and vampiric beasties, especially queer, especially non-western versions—give me the manananggal! The pontianak! The estrie! But really, any creature that lives a little outside the mainstream and in shadows #MSWL

Hey writers! As my QM page says, I’m closed to queries for the rest of the year, and aiming to respond to all queries within the next few weeks with a goal of opening up on January 4 (time and toddlers willing). So, what am I looking for in 2021? Here's a handy #MSWL thread:

Jewish YA fantasy, from contemporary with “incidentally” Jewish characters to second-world fantasy with Judaism built into its bones. IN FACT, any ownvoices fantasy featuring or built around a minority religion (just, you know, be honest with yourself about what that means) #MSWL
